#3738f6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3738f6 is composed of 21.6% red, 22%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.6% cyan, 77.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 239.7 degrees, a saturation of 91.4% and a lightness of 59%. #3738f6 color hex could be obtained by blending #6e70ff with #0000ed.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#3738f6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3738f6 has RGB values of R:55, G:56, B:246 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 3619062.
